SMART Vocabulary: related words and phrases Saying & uttering (your) … Webverbalize ( ˈvɜːbəˌlaɪz) or verbalise vb 1. to express (an idea, feeling, etc) in words 2. (Linguistics) to change (any word that is not a verb) into a verb or derive a verb from (any word that is not a verb) 3. ( intr) to be verbose ˌverbaliˈzation, ˌverbaliˈsation n …

WebSep 4, 2012 · Entries linking to verbalize. verbal (adj.) early 15c., "dealing with words" (especially in contrast to things or realities), from Old French verbal (14c.) and directly from Late Latin verbalis "consisting of words, relating to verbs," from Latin verbum "word" (see verb ).
